    Abstract: A composite nozzle for a drill bit and a bore enlarging bit, the body of the nozzle, which is adapted to discharge water toward rotary cutters, being fabricated from a ceramic. The nozzle has a bottom surface which is provided with a high-impact metal plate, and a circumferential wall portion also provided with a reinforcing plate.

    Abstract: Pipe joints for a large diameter casing, which are lowered inside an oil well or the like and are successively connected to one another, are subjected to critical conditions such as load on the casing when suspended, and pressure. A pipe joint of this class is also required to provide torque during the connecting operation and sealing capability after connection. Tooth profiles or thread configurations formed in the pipe joints welded to the intervening large diameter tubular member extend over at least three sections. In the first section, each of the external threads is engaged with each of the internal threads in such a manner that its crest and root are fully meshed to allow its butt face to abut against its back pressure face. In the second section adjacent the first section, the threads are so formed as to involve an easy transition to the thread configuration formed in the third section where the threads are so shaped that the external threads are readily meshed with the internal threads.
